Should You Buy a 2010 Hyundai Elantra Touring?
The 2010 Hyundai Elantra Touring is a versatile hatchback that combines practicality with decent performance. With a 2.0L I4 engine producing 138 hp and 136 lb-ft of torque, it offers a balanced driving experience suitable for daily commutes and weekend errands. The front-wheel-drive system and 5-speed manual transmission provide a responsive feel, while the vehicle's fuel efficiency of 26 MPG combined makes it an economical choice for budget-conscious buyers. Priced at an MSRP of $18,995, it presents a competitive option in the compact hatchback market.
However, potential buyers should be aware of some reported issues. The NHTSA has logged 95 complaints, with notable concerns surrounding the steering and electrical systems, particularly at lower mileages. Despite these complaints, the Elantra Touring boasts a reliability score of 98.1/100, indicating that many owners have had positive experiences with the vehicle overall.
This vehicle is best suited for budget-conscious individuals or small families seeking a reliable and economical hatchback for daily commuting and light weekend use.

Known Issues (NHTSA Data)
The 2010 Hyundai Elantra Touring has recorded 95 complaints with 8 crash incidents and 3 fire incidents, leading to 9 injuries but no fatalities. The most frequent issues relate to the steering system, particularly within the first 60,000 miles, alongside electrical system problems. While these concerns are noteworthy, the overall reliability score remains high, suggesting that many owners have had satisfactory experiences without significant issues.
